Temperature in Vest-Agder in February

Daytime highs, nighttime lows and the warmest cities in Vest-Agder, Norway this February.

Vest-Agder, Norway, a region in Norway, experiences maximum daytime temperatures in February ranging from 2°C (36°F) in Øyuvstad to 5°C (41°F) in Borhaug. Nighttime temperatures generally drop to 1°C (34°F) in Borhaug and -5°C (23°F) in Øyuvstad. During February, winter is in full swing. On average, it is one of the coldest months of the year.

Vest-Agder temperatures in February: frequently asked questions

How hot does it get in Vest-Agder, Norway in February?

Kristiansand averages a daytime high of 4°C (39°F) in February, which is low for Vest-Agder, Norway.

How cold does it get at night in Vest-Agder, Norway in February?

Kristiansand sees nighttime lows close to -1°C (30°F) in February.

What is the warmest city in February in Vest-Agder, Norway?

Based on our systematic data collection, Borhaug has been identified as the city with the highest average temperatures. The daytime temperature usually hovers around 5°C (41°F), while at night it goes down to an approximate temperature of 1°C (34°F).

What is the coldest city in February in Vest-Agder, Norway?

Our database indicates that in February, Øyuvstad is the city with the coolest temperatures in Vest-Agder, Norway. You can expect daytime highs of 2°C (36°F) and nighttime lows close to -5°C (23°F).

How much sun does Vest-Agder, Norway get in February?

Kristiansand experiences limited sunny days, amounting to roughly 85 hours of sunshine. This makes it perfect for those who lean towards cooler, cloudier settings rather than intense sunlit days.
